§ 293B.115 — Provision of systems or devices for polling places; custody when not in use

Text
The board of county commissioners, city council or other governing body which adopts a mechanical voting system or mechanical recording device, as soon as practicable after adopting it, shall provide for each polling place one or more mechanical voting systems or mechanical recording devices in complete working order. When the systems and devices are not in use at an election, the board, council or governing body shall take custody of them and of the furniture and equipment of the polling place.

Legislative History
(Added to NRS by 1975, 1524 ; A 1985, 1100 ; 2017, 549 )
